Structural Drying & Dehumidification

This is the service that separates a real restoration company from a cleanup crew with a few fans. Cupertino’s clay-heavy soils shrink during our prolonged summer droughts, opening small foundation gaps. When the first atmospheric river hits, groundwater exploits those gaps immediately. Proper structural drying in Cupertino means placing the right equipment in the right configuration, not just the right amount of equipment. We use Dri-Eaz LGR dehumidifiers, Phoenix axial air movers, and Injectidry systems for in-wall and under-cabinet drying where needed. Daily moisture readings are logged with a written moisture map that goes to you and your insurance carrier. We do not call a job dry until the numbers say it is dry.

Common Water Damage Restoration Problems We See in Cupertino Homes

Cupertino’s specific housing stock and geography produce failure patterns you will not find in many neighboring cities. Here is what we see most often:

  • Post-Loma Prieta stem-wall cracks in Monta Vista: Homes from the 1950s to 1970s in this neighborhood often received piecemeal foundation repairs after the 1989 earthquake. Those patches fail slowly, creating hairline cracks that let hillside groundwater seep into wall cavities during every wet season. What looks like a simple leak is frequently seasonal groundwater intrusion tied to unresolved seismic damage.
  • Asbestos-containing finishes hiding beneath water damage: Many Cupertino ranches west of De Anza Boulevard contain original popcorn ceilings, vinyl floor tiles, or pipe insulation with asbestos. When water reaches those finishes, state law requires testing and abatement before restoration can proceed. That timeline is a reality of older Cupertino homes, not something to discover mid-project.
  • Slab-on-grade additions with missing moisture barriers: We repeatedly find 1960s garage conversions or room additions in Monta Vista that were tied into the original slab without a proper moisture barrier. These create a hidden conduit for hillside groundwater that feeds mold growth inside walls for years before any visible leak appears.
  • Undersized drying plans from flatland contractors: Homes on upper Foothill Boulevard and in Monta Vista experience upslope runoff and hydrostatic pressure that flatland restoration teams do not account for. Their sump pumps and dehumidifiers are sized for valley-floor conditions, which leaves Cupertino slabs saturated and framing re-soaked after the next storm.

Pricing for Water Damage Restoration in Cupertino, CA

Water damage restoration in Cupertino carries a wider price range than many homeowners expect, and the older the home, the more variables come into play. A straightforward emergency water extraction in a 95014 home typically runs $1,200 to $2,800. Structural drying with professional-grade equipment generally adds $1,500 to $3,500 depending on square footage and how many rooms are affected. Flood cleanup from an atmospheric river event in the Foothill Boulevard corridor often lands between $3,000 and $8,000 because of the volume of water and the likelihood of contaminated runoff. Burst pipe restoration runs $2,500 to $6,500 when drywall, insulation, and flooring need replacement. Ceiling and roof leak water damage in Cupertino averages $1,800 to $4,200, with asbestos abatement adding $1,500 to $4,000 if older finishes are involved.
